Concrete steps demolition services involve carefully removing existing concrete stairs, whether they are part of a porch, patio, walkway, or entryway. This process typically includes breaking up and lifting out old or damaged concrete structures to prepare for new installations or complete property renovations.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to ensure the removal is efficient and controlled, minimizing damage to surrounding areas. This service is essential when replacing worn-out stairs that pose safety hazards or when updating the exterior appearance of a property.
Many property owners seek concrete steps demolition to solve issues such as cracks, uneven surfaces, or structural instability. Over time, concrete stairs can deteriorate due to weather exposure, heavy use, or poor initial construction. Damaged stairs can become hazardous, increasing the risk of trips and falls. Demolition allows for the safe removal of compromised structures, creating a clean slate for new, safer, and more attractive stairs. It also provides an opportunity to modify the size, shape, or design of the steps to better suit the property's aesthetic or functional needs.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Steps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Schaumburg,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or concrete removal or patching,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and complexity of the area.
Moderate Demolition - Larger projects, such as removing a driveway or patio, us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These jobs are common and often involve more extensive work but stay within this mid-range.
Full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of concrete structures can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Specialized or Complex Projects - Unique or highly detailed demolition tasks may exceed $10,000, with fewer projects reaching this level. Costs vary based on site conditions and project specifications.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What equipment is typically used for concrete steps demolition? Contractors often use jackhammers, concrete saws, and heavy-duty excavators to efficiently break up and remove concrete steps.
How do local contractors dispose of demolished concrete? Demolition debris is usually hauled away by service providers and taken to appropriate recycling or disposal facilities.
